But the region is also famous for its vast untouched stretches of nature. The Natural Reserve of the 'Hautes Fagnes' stretches out for more than 4000 hectares and is the perfect spot for Sunday walks. You will be able to spot roebuck, fallows, wild boars and black grouses (an endangered species) in the middle of this peat bog surrounded by woods and rivers. So keep your eyes peeled...
